Top Destinations for Overseas Company Registration
Popular countries for overseas company registration include:
- Hong Kong – Known for its strong legal system and low taxes
- Singapore – Efficient regulatory framework
- UAE – Free zones with 100% foreign ownership
- British Virgin Islands (BVI) – Great for asset protection
Step-by-Step: Overseas Company Registration Process
- Choose your destination country
- Pick the right business entity
- Prepare documentation (ID, proof of address, etc.)
- Find a local agent or incorporation service
- Submit your application to the relevant authority
- Await approval and registration confirmation
Some countries offer fast-track services.

Requirements for Overseas Bank Account Opening
While the process varies by country, you will generally need the following:
- copyright copies of directors and shareholders
- Certificate of incorporation
- Company’s business overview
- Supporting references
Some banks may also require a physical presence or a video call.
